Appearance
Route-map
Route-map は match(条件)と set(動作)を組み合わせるポリシー定義。
| 要素 | 内容 |
|---|---|
match | 対象条件(ACL, prefix, attribute など) |
set | 条件一致時の変更動作 |
permit/deny | シーケンス一致時の許可/拒否 |
| 文脈 | 使い方 |
|---|---|
| PBR | 転送先(next-hop / interface)を制御 |
| 再配送制御 | redistribute ... route-map ... で再配送条件を制御 |
| BGPポリシー | neighbor ... route-map ... in/out で属性や経路通過を制御 |
in/out(自分視点) | 意味 |
|---|---|
in | 隣接から受信した経路に適用 |
out | 隣接へ送信する経路に適用 |
最終行の暗黙 deny | 影響 |
|---|---|
PBRで未一致(または deny 一致) | Policy Routingしない。通常RIB転送 |
| 再配送/BGPポリシーで未一致 | 暗黙 deny で不許可 |
暗黙 deny 対応例 | コンフィグモード | コマンド例 |
|---|---|---|
最後に包括 permit を置く | Global config | route-map RM-NAME permit 100 |
| 必要条件だけ明示許可 | Route-map config | match ... と set ... を必要シーケンスに定義 |
| 確認コマンド | 見るポイント |
|---|---|
show route-map | シーケンス、match/set、permit/deny |
| `show running-config | section route-map` |